Conaway, Peterson Announce Farm Bill Listening Session
in New York
 

Washington, D.C. – Today, House Agriculture Committee Chairman K. Michael Conaway (TX-11) and Ranking Member Collin Peterson (MN-7) announced a committee listening session, “The Next Farm Bill, Conversations in the Field” in Cobleskill, New York on Monday, Oct. 9, 2017. The listening session is a continuation of the committee’s efforts to gather input from farmers, ranchers and stakeholders ahead of the upcoming farm bill. Upon announcement, the chairman and ranking member made the following remarks:

 “We are working to craft a farm bill that works for all producers, and among the voices we need input from are the producers and stakeholders in the northeastern U.S. I’m looking forward to a productive conversation in New York and encourage those interested to attend,” said Chairman Conaway.

“The committee’s listening sessions have been opportunities for committee members to get feedback and hear directly from our constituents about what they would like to see in the next farm bill. Bringing the committee to New York gives those in the region the chance to share their experiences and add their input to what we have already heard from other areas of the country,” said Ranking Member Peterson.

Listening Session Schedule:
Monday, Oct. 9, 2017, Cobleskill, NY
SUNY Cobleskill
9:30 a.m. ET
